Job description

SUMMARY:
The Surgery Scheduler/Precertification Specialist schedules surgeries, collecting complete, accurate information; securing appropriate physician orders and verifying reimbursement sources. The Scheduler will be cross-trained in other functions of the front office and reports directly to the Patient Care Manger.

PREFERRED QUALIFICATIONS:
Formal training which will probably be indicated by a high school diploma or equivalent; a minimum of two years experience in the medical field, preferably ENT training, posses moderate computer knowledge, excellent planning and organization skills, good communication skills, working knowledge of ICD-9 and CPT coding; basic knowledge of insurance billing requirements.

PHYSICAL GUIDELINES:
Physical guidelines include the ability to move, traverse, position self, remain in a stationary position and negotiate steps for up to eight hours per day; lift materials weighing up to 25 pounds; articulate speech; telephone and computer work.
